Jessie's Place

Housing & Shelter in Birmingham, Alabama. Due to our desire to protect women and children already in the program, women wanting to enter the program should arrive at Jessies Place by 9 a.m., Monday through Friday, to apply and participate in an in-take interview. Jessies Place is the women and childrens shelter of the Jimmie Hale Mission ministries. Established in 1998, Jessies Place is a haven for homeless and hurting women and children

Phone: (205) 323-0170

Address: 2305 5th Avenue North, Birmingham, Alabama, 35203
